Laser restoration is safe for a wide range of materials including metal, stone, brick, concrete, and wood. Our technicians assess each surface prior to treatment to determine the optimal laser parameters, ensuring zero damage to the underlying substrate.
Project duration depends on surface area, material type, and contamination level. A standard residential BBQ or metal fixture may take 1–2 hours, while larger surface preparation or graffiti removal projects can span a full day. We provide a detailed time estimate with every quote.

No. Laser ablation is a non-contact process that targets only the contaminant layer. When properly calibrated, it leaves the underlying paint, coating, or finish completely intact. This is precisely why it is the preferred method for luxury and heritage properties.
Absolutely. Laser restoration produces no chemical runoff, no secondary waste streams, and no airborne toxins. The process converts contaminants into fine particulate that is safely captured and disposed of. It is the most environmentally responsible restoration method available.
